Today Samsung announced three new monitors for 2019. A minimalist monitor made to save space, an ultra-wide screen monitor designed for an ‘unparalleled gaming experience’, and a 4K curved monitor made specifically for content creators.

  • Three new monitors for 2019: the minimalist Space Monitor, the CRG9 gaming monitor, and the UR59C 4K UHD curved monitor

Samsung’s Space Monitor

Whether you work in a crowded office or need more room on your desk at home, the Space Monitor is a cool new space-saving solution. A fully-integrated arm clamps to the desk to help free up space so you can adjust the screen back and forth. The unique arm stand can fold away and disappear behind the monitor for a sleek desk layout.

One of the best features is the integration of the HDMI and power cords through the arm for easy access. No more bending over backwards for cable management. Literally…

Samsung’s Space Monitor comes in both the 27-inch model and the 32-inch model. The 27-inch offers QHD resolution while the 32-inch model offers 4K UHD.

The CRG9 49” Gaming Monitor

Also announced ahead of CES is Samsung’s CRG9 Gaming Monitor. The world’s first high-resolution super ultra-wide gaming monitor with 32:9 aspect ratio.

For serious gamers, the CRG9 has serious features to help with improved play.

To start the monitor offers a 120Hz refresh rate with a fast 4ms response time on a 49-inch display that minimizes image lag and motion blur. The monitor also features AMD Radeon FreeSync™ 2 HDR technology to reduce stutter, screen tearing and input latency.

When it comes to visibility, the features are even stronger. The CRG9 has dual QHD resolution (5120×1440) and HDR10 with a peak brightness of 1,000 nits, so even the darkest parts of the game are visible.

“Equivalent to two 27-inch QHD 16:9 monitors placed side-by-side, the 32:9 super ultra-wide screen also provides ultimate multitasking flexibility assisted by PBP (Picture-by-Picture) functionality to allow two video sources to be viewed on the same screen.”

That’s right, this screen is so big you can essentially watch 2 HD movies side by side. Whether you are editing video and need more space to see different clips, or just want to browse the web in-between games, having that much space is useful!

World’s First 32-inch Curved 4K UHD Designed for Content Creators

The third new monitor announced by Samsung is the UR59C. No less impressive than the space monitor or the CRG9, the UR59C is a curved 4K UHD monitor for content creators.

This monitor is designed to reduce the eye strain typically associated with long periods of monitor use. The 32-inch monitor features full 3840×2160 4K UHD resolution with support for up to one billion colors.

For color grading and photo editing, this is a great monitor to help you fully visualize all the colors and details.
